We are seeking an experienced Data Scientist with 7-11 years of strong hands-on expertise in building, deploying, and optimizing machine learning and GenAI solutions. The ideal candidate must have deep proficiency in Python-based ML workflows, big data computing frameworks, and modern cloud/ML tools. Experience with LLMs, embeddings, and advanced NLP is essential.

Primary Responsibilities:

  • Build, optimize, and productionize ML and GenAI models using Python, Spark, and cloud-based ML platforms
  • Integrate LLM capabilities (APIs, agents) into enterprise applications and end-to-end data workflows
  • Develop and maintain scalable data pipelines for model training, validation, and inference using Spark/Databricks
  • Implement RAG pipelines, embedding-based search, and LLM-driven text generation
  • Conduct experimentation, model evaluation, A/B testing, and performance tuning using tools like MLflow
  • Collaborate closely with product, engineering, and platform teams to ship production-grade AI features
  • Follow best practices in version control, CI/CD, testing, deployment, and documentation
  • Provide technical mentorship to junior data scientists and contribute to solution design discussions

Required Qualifications:

  • Master's degree in Data Science, Computer Science, or related field
  • Solid experience in AI/ML, big data technologies, and cloud platforms (Azure preferred)
  • Solid hands-on experience in Python using pandas, NumPy, and scikit-learn
  • Practical experience working with cloud platforms such as Azure, AWS, or GCP
  • Experience building and optimizing RAG (Retrieval Augmented Generation) pipelines
  • Proficiency in Python, SQL, Spark, and Agile/Scrum
  • Solid knowledge of BERT, Transformers, and embeddings for NLP.
    Hands-on experience in LLM text generation using APIs and agent frameworks
  • Solid understanding of Git, MLflow, and cloud ML services for model deployment and tracking
  • Proficiency using Jupyter or cloud-based ML development environments
  • Proven expertise in Big Data processing using PySpark, Spark, and Databricks
  • Proven ability to develop classification models using BERT or Transformer-based architectures

Preferred Qualifications:

  • Knowledge of healthcare claims, payment integrity, and compliance frameworks
  • Tree-based ML models (XGBoost, Random Forest), regression/classification
  • Time series modelling
  • Clustering techniques
  • Model optimization & hyperparameter tuning
  • Basic statistical analysis
  • Data cleaning, EDA, and feature engineering
